U.S. launches major Iraq offensive

The U.S. military says 10,000 soldiers are taking part in a major offensive operation against Al Qaeda, north of Baghdad. Officials say 22 militants were killed in the early hours of the operation, known as “Arrowhead Ripper”.

The offensive is taking place in the Diyala province, an Al Qaeda stronghold. Earlier, in Baghdad, an Iraqi colonel and two guards were killed when an Interior Ministry convoy was ambushed. And two separate car-bomb attacks killed nine people and injured 25 others.
